Frequently Asked Questions

How do I withdraw funds from Trust Wallet Extension?
Open the extension, select the asset and network you want to withdraw from, click 'Send', enter the recipient address, confirm the amount and gas fee, then submit. The transaction processes on the blockchain. Always double-check the address before confirming.
What networks can I withdraw to?
Trust Wallet Extension supports 50+ blockchains including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ain, Polygon, Solana, Arbitrum, Optimism, Base and many others. Check the network selector in the send screen for your specific asset's available networks.
How long does a withdrawal take?
Withdrawals process instantly but confirmation time depends on the blockchain. Ethereum typically takes 12-15 seconds, Polygon 2-3 seconds, Solana 1-2 seconds. During high congestion, times may increase.
Do I pay fees to Trust Wallet for withdrawals?
No. Trust Wallet Extension charges zero withdrawal fees. You only pay the blockchain network gas fee, which goes to miners or validators. Gas prices vary by network and congestion.
Can I withdraw to an exchange or another wallet?
Yes, absolutely. You can withdraw to any valid blockchain address, including exchange deposit addresses, other wallets, or any recipient. Always verify the address is correct and on the same network before sending.
